| Guest | Nikon D60 and Sandisk 4GB Ultra II Vista Ultimate does not seem to recognize and/or accept my new Nikon D60 camera. Thus I can't transfer the pictures from the camera to the PC. (Connection software installed, card changed to a 2GB, doesn't work either - but works with my coolpix cam) I use a Sandisk SD card - 4GB ultra II, with a Micromate usb adapter - which is not recognised neither in the camera nor in the adapter nor in the pc-cardreader. (was supposed to be hotfixed with Vista's SP1) Both manufacturers don't supply drivers - I looked everywhere on the internet... I hoped both would be PnP... grateful for help |
